<h3>About the Community</h3> <p>Billings is Montana's largest city and the commercial hub of the Northern Rockies, offering a cost of living well below comparable mid-sized cities alongside a strong local economy, highly regarded public and private schools, and a thriving arts and dining scene. Outdoor recreation is exceptional — Yellowstone National Park, the Beartooth Mountains, and world-class fly fishing are all within a two-hour drive, making Billings an ideal base for clinicians who want a full professional life without sacrificing access to Montana's iconic landscape.</p>
